Randy Newman is an American singer-songwriter who appeared in the Season Sixteen episode, "Raising the Bar", where he is hired by Token Black to write a theme song for his show "Here Comes Fatty Doo Doo".

Background

Randy Newman is seen in person deep under the ocean by James Cameron, who tries to "Raise the Bar". Randy Newman wishes to keep The Bar low because, "People won't hire him."

After James Cameron finds Randy Newman in the ocean, he says he will, "Send him to Hell!". It is unknown if he actually killed him or not.
